dedlfix: Abschluss Schrägstrich mittlerweile falsch < /> *gelöst

Beitrag lesen

Tach!

Nimm die zweite (mit /), die ist eindeutiger.

Für wen?

Für Leser des Codes.

Welchen Typ Leser stellst du dir da vor?

Dass img, meta, br und so weiter leere Elemente sind […], muss man schon wissen, wenn man Code verstehen möchte.

Mit / muss man das eben nicht wissen, sondern der Code sagt es einem.

Man muss solche inhaltlichen Dinge nicht wissen, aber die Feinheiten der Syntax kennt man bereits? Was ist das für ein Leser? Beziehungsweise, was nützt es ihm?

"Aha, das ist ein leeres Element, aber was es tut, weiß ich nicht."

vs.

"Oh, ein unbekanntes Element. Was tut es?" Nachlesen. "Aha, dafür ist es da und leer ist es außerdem." (anhand der Beschreibung erklärt bekommen).

Das Wissen braucht er sowieso, denn es wird ihm auch Code begegnen, der diese überflüssigen Zeichen nicht enthält oder mal verwendet und mal nicht.

Einen / zu notieren, bringt aus meiner Sicht keinen gesteigerten Nutzen.

Gesteigerten nun nicht gerade. Für mich überwiegt aber der mögliche Nutzen den „Nachteil“, ein Zeichen mehr zu schreiben.

Zwei Zeichen.

dedlfix.